The Allure of Traditional Embroidery Techniques in Modern Designs

Traditional embroidery techniques, such as cross-stitch, chain stitch, and French knots, are experiencing a renaissance. Designers are incorporating these classic methods into modern silhouettes.

This results in dresses that are both elegant and unique. The intricate details add a touch of sophistication.

The textures created by these techniques add depth and visual interest. This elevates the overall look of the garment significantly.

Contemporary Embroidery Styles and Their Impact

Modern embroidered dresses often feature contemporary embroidery styles. These include free-motion embroidery, which allows for more fluid and expressive designs.

Geometric patterns and abstract designs are extremely popular. They offer a refreshing take on traditional embroidery.

These contemporary styles often use bold colors and unexpected combinations of fabrics and threads. This creates striking and unforgettable pieces.

The Influence of Cultural Embroidery Traditions

Many modern embroidered dresses draw inspiration from cultural embroidery traditions. For example, intricate floral patterns inspired by Japanese Sashiko techniques are frequently used.

Similarly, the vibrant colors and bold motifs of Mexican embroidery often appear in contemporary dress designs.

These references to cultural traditions add a rich layer of meaning and history to the dresses, making each piece more individual and meaningful.

Fabric Choices for Embroidered Dresses

Cotton

Cotton is a breathable and comfortable fabric. It's ideal for warmer climates.

Embroidery looks beautiful on cotton, offering crisp details and a clean finish. The natural texture of the fabric complements the embroidery.

Cotton embroidered dresses are perfect for casual wear. They feel relaxed but still stylish.

Linen

Linen is known for its strength and durability. It adds a touch of luxury.

Linen’s slightly textured surface adds depth to the embroidery. This creates an interesting visual effect.

Linen embroidered dresses are perfect for summer events. They are breathable and stylish.

Silk

Silk is a luxurious and elegant fabric. It drapes beautifully.

Embroidered silk dresses are perfect for formal occasions. The embroidery adds to the luxurious look.

The sheen of the silk enhances the embroidery, making it even more captivating.

Velvet

Velvet is a rich and luxurious fabric perfect for colder months. It has a plush texture.

Embroidered velvet dresses add a touch of opulence. The embroidery adds to the luxurious feel.

Velvet embroidered dresses are suitable for evening events. They are glamorous and sophisticated.

Lace

Lace is a delicate and romantic fabric often used in formal wear. The intricate detailing adds a unique element.

Embroidered lace dresses combine two delicate elements. This creates a wonderfully intricate look.

These dresses are beautiful for special occasions and offer a timeless elegance.
